Bazaar India: Markets, Society, and the Colonial State in Gangetic Bihar
Full text of a scholarly study that explores "colonial history through the venue of the bazaar [in the Gangetic Bihar area of India]." Topics include circuits of exchange and modes of transportation (often along the Ganges), rural places of exchange during the age of Gandhi, and merchants and markets from 1765-1947. Book published by University of California Press.
